Thrilling Draw Between Mirassol and RB Bragantino
Mirassol, Brazil – In a closely contested match at the Estádio José Maria de Campos Maia, Mirassol and RB Bragantino drew in a game that kept fans on the edge of their seats. RB Bragantino took the lead in the 26th minute thanks to a goal by Eric Ramires. Mirassol, with a dominant 61% possession of the ball, relentlessly sought the equalizer. Their reward came in the 75th minute with a goal by Reinaldo, assisted by Alesson, leveling the score.
The match was characterized by physical play, with a total of 30 fouls committed between the two teams. Referee Wilton Pereira Sampaio issued five yellow cards throughout the match, three to RB Bragantino players and two to Mirassol players.
While both teams took 12 shots, Mirassol was slightly more accurate with 5 shots on target compared to RB Bragantino’s 4. Mirassol also dominated in corners, with 11 in their favor compared to RB Bragantino’s 5. Ultimately, the draw reflected the fight and determination of both teams to take the victory in this round of the Brazilian Serie A.
